Jonkershoek fire: Stellies residents ready to evacuate
Stellies students have already been evacuated from the Coetzenburg Sport Center as a precaution.
CAPE TOWN - Some Stellenbosch residents say they're ready to evacuate their homes should a fire that's been raging in the nearby Jonkershoek valley flare up again.
The blaze erupted early this week gripping the Jonkershoek Nature Reserve.
Stellenbosch University students were evacuated from the Coetzenburg Sport Center as a precaution on Wednesday.
A thick cloud of smoke covers a large part of Stellenbosch, many have complained about the smoke and the ash that can be found on cars and inside people's homes.
"I live like one kilometre from there and my car is full of ash."
Even more pressing is the possibility of the fire spreading no nearby homes.
A resident from the Brandwacht area where the fire is clearly visible says its scary to watch.
"It's scary because you have a lot of stuff to move and you can't take everything, you just have to grab whatever you can like important stuff."
The fire was contained but flared-up on Wednesday due to windy conditions.
